Anshula Kapoor to Marry Rohan Thakkar in Intimate Ceremony on July 6
Anshula Kapoor, daughter of producer Boney Kapoor, is set to marry screenwriter Rohan Thakkar on July 6 in an intimate ceremony blending two communities, completed within one day. Pre-wedding events began with a Mata Ki Chowki hosted by Rohan's family on June 21, attended by Kapoor family members. The wedding will be followed by a cocktail party with a 'modern Indian' dress code, expected to include several Hindi film industry guests. The couple got engaged last year in New York City's Central Park.
